The welding points of the optical fibers are very sensitive, hence their protection is so important. It is recommended to place ready-made welds in special cans.

The key to the OPGW optical cable stranding process lies in the control of armored monofilament pay-off tension, pre-forming, mold, stranding speed, and inner and outer layer pitch.
